KiXX vs. St. Louis Steamers Tomorrow Night

Published on January 2, 2004 under Major Indoor Soccer League 2 (MISL 2)
Philadelphia KiXX News Release


Philadelphia, PA, January 2, 2004 -- The Philadelphia KiXX (9-4) will kick-off the New Year with a battle versus the St. Louis Steamers at the Wachovia Spectrum on Saturday, January 3. The contest marks the first meeting between the two clubs in the City of Brotherly Love. The night, dubbed "Scout Night," offers area scouts special discounts and promotions to all packs, troops in attendance. Game-time is slated for 7:05 pm ET.

The clubs met for the first time in franchise history on November 14, in which Philadelphia defeated the Steamers by a score of 7-3 at the Family Arena in St. Louis. Goran Vasic led the club with two points on a pair of tallies, while St. Louis native Joel Shanker, player/coach Don D'Ambra, Pat Morris, Les Lunsford and Shawn Boney each added a single goal. St. Louis, who was inactive for the 2002-03 campaign, formerly operated as the St. Louis Ambush in the National Professional Soccer League (NPSL). Philadelphia and the Ambush met a total of eight times over a four-year span (1996-2000), of which St. Louis held a 5-3 advantage. KiXX defender Jeremy Aldrich was originally acquired by the Steamers in the Major Indoor Soccer League (MISL) Expansion Draft held this past off-season. Shortly thereafter, Philadelphia acquired his rights in a three-team deal that sent former KiXX forward and 2002 Finals Most Valuable Player (MVP) Chris Handsor to the Baltimore Blast. Saturday's contest is the second of four total meetings in the 2003-04 season.
